Verizon snubbs IPv6 in a big, ugly way

Post by complacent »

Slashdot linky here.

Basically the big V is (in at least this situation) outright refusing to advertise to a large portion of the available networks.
Specifically, they are completely blocking all of ARIN’s 2620:0::/23, so even by following their policies they’re still providing an incomplete view of the internet. It is their position that this is “correct”:
supermegaultrafail. i really hope Verizon squares this. it will not help the adoption of IPv6 if they do not.
